Excerpt from Library of Congress, Division of Bibliography: Select List of References on the Negro Question
This is one of a number of lists upon topics of current interest which have been compiled to meet requests by letter. So far as it could be distributed at all it has hitherto been distributed in type written form. The applications have become so numerous that it has now been reduced to print, so as to be available for more general distribution.
It has no claim to completeness; nor does it even attempt to exhaust the resources of this Library on the subject. Its purpose is merely to' present some of the authorities of interest to the general inquirer. The special investigator must, of course, go much further.
